Output 255e45aae2029b7d32de6f66cf4cc4e874a7a5436dc814d82f479e8112e89d46:0

value
18064820
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 a0cd35ffdb0d135b5f3eefb7d5895cb84af0a1cb OP_EQUALVERIFY OP_CHECKSIG
address
1FfEwzvM4oBqLA2qk8WuDf2DTz7ic845QD
transaction
255e45aae2029b7d32de6f66cf4cc4e874a7a5436dc814d82f479e8112e89d46
confirmations
513108
spent
true